Peach Pit!

Peach Pit Basket

I was meeting with one of my clients one day and we got off on the subject of the state he was from; he was from Ohio.  This reminded me of the Junior Achievement Conference I went to when I was a senior in high school.  Each representative had to create a swap that represented their state.  I remembered that the kids from Ohio gave out buckeyes.  When I told the client this he told me that he carved little baskets out of peach pits and gave them to his friends and relatives when he went home for a visit. I have always had a fascination for miniature items, so I asked him to bring one by for me to see the next time he was in town.  A few weeks later I was working in the McDonough office and I received a text picture from our office manger.  It took me a few minutes to figure out what it was, when I did, I was so excited.   The client had brought a peach pit basket for everyone in our office!  Isn't it adorable.
